阅读和查看 Automation Anywhere 文档

Automation Anywhere

关闭内容

内容

打开内容

使用图像识别

  • 已更新:5/10/2019
    • 11.3.x
    • 探索
    • Enterprise

使用图像识别

利用图像识别功能可对许多大型图像进行比较,并使用可视元素自动执行应用程序流程。

对于自动化测试,图像识别可用于用户界面验证。您可以对当前应用程序屏幕与预期应用程序屏幕进行比较,以及确保所有用户界面元素均有效。

通过使用图像识别,您可以执行以下操作:

  • 在运行时保存在文件中或从窗口捕获的一个图像中找到另一个图像。在运行时在指定的窗口中动态捕获图像。
  • 指定希望该命令返回 true 的最小匹配百分比。
  • 在较大图像中找到某一图像后单击、右键单击或双击该图像。
  • 从 BMP、JPG 和 GIF 文件格式捕获图像。
  • 使用两种模式对图像进行比较:容差模式和比较模式。
    • 容差模式:比较浅色和深色的图像。该模式执行色彩分级检查。

      指定 0% 容差会就精确的像素色彩与源图像进行比较。指定 10% 容差会就 10% (+/-) 色差与源图像进行比较。

    • 比较模式:提供以下选项:
      • Normal mode:将像素的 RGB 分量与源进行比较。
      • Gray-scaled mode:将像素转换为灰度,然后执行比较。
      • Monochrome mode:将像素转换为黑色或白色,然后执行比较。

当您“启用”安全记录时

注: 如果您启用“Secure Recording mode”,则不捕获“Image1”和“Image2”。安全记录模式.

启用“安全记录模式”并尝试捕获“Image2”时,会出现以下一条错误消息:“Secure Recording mode.Ensure that the ‘Image2’ does not show any secure data.”

另请参阅...

发送反馈